Meaning and Origin of the Name Ace

The name Ace is of English origin and means 'one who excels'. It is a unisex name, meaning it can be used for both boys and girls. The name Ace has been in use since the 19th century and has become increasingly popular in recent years. In 2020, it was ranked as the 308th most popular name for boys in the United States.

Famous Namesakes

There have been several famous people with the name Ace throughout history. One of the most well-known is Ace Frehley, the former lead guitarist of the rock band Kiss. Other famous namesakes include Ace Hood, an American rapper, and Ace Young, an American singer and actor. The name Ace has also been used in popular culture, such as in the TV show 'Doctor Who', where the character Ace was a companion to the Doctor.
